The exchange rate between the naira and the US dollar closed at N412/$1 at the Importers and Exporters window, where forex is traded officially.
On Friday, the Naira fell against the US dollar at the official NAFEX window to close at N412 to a dollar implying a 0.17% drop when compared to N411.31/$1 recorded on Thursday.
In the same vein, the Naira depreciated marginally at the parallel market, closing at N485/$1 on Friday. This shows a N1 drop when compared to the N484/$1 that was recorded the previous day.
